Subject: Partner SFTP drop — Fernbrook feed live tonight

New folks: the Fernbrook partner drop lands nightly around 02:00. Files are picked up by the ingest watcher; do not move them manually. If a file fails checksum, it's quarantined and retried once. Tonight's cutover uses the new parser, so watch the dashboard until 03:00. The deploy going out carries the build token below.

session token of kagup-hahaf = htk3_2b8

Handover — zero-downtime migrations (Corvette release)

To the reviewer: the Millgrove schema changes follow expand-contract. Phase one adds nullable columns and dual-writes; phase two backfills via the Drift worker; phase three drops legacy columns only after seven clean days. Rollback scripts are staged and checksummed in the sealed migration locker. Before approving, please verify the locker opens with the recovery passphrase provided just below.

unlock words, fawig-bagef: olidor-holir-istox-holath-tamys-quenion-giliel

## Changelog — Cartstorm 2.9

Changed defaults for load testing the checkout flow: baseline run now ramps to 400 virtual shoppers (up from 150) over five minutes, and think time is randomized instead of fixed. Old numbers were too gentle to catch the inventory-lock contention we hit last quarter. Heads up for reviewers: thresholds in the perf gate moved accordingly. The new default values are listed below.

config for tagaf-bawif:
[norok]
host = norok.ordinworks.local
user = norok_svc
database = norok_prod

Internal Memo — To the Board

Following a six-week evaluation, management recommends transferring our distribution contract from Merrowhale Freight to Cobaltine Logistics, effective next quarter. Cobaltine offers improved cold-chain coverage across the Averley corridor and contractual penalties for missed windows. Transition risk has been assessed as moderate; a parallel-running period of four weeks is planned. The commercial considerations underpinning this recommendation are set out below.

internal memo for tagef-hadup: Gross margin on Ulaath came in at 15 percent against a plan of 5 percent. Only 7 of the 120 pilot accounts renewed Ulaath, so a churn review is set for October 15.